Abstract

The performance evaluating method that takes into account the RBCC restrictive real operation condition of ejector and ramjet mode was set up based on aircraft design flow chart. The change of specific impulse and thrust coefficient of motor using different fuels with flight trajectory were discussed. The selection method based on optimum specific impulse and minimum thrust fluctuation of ejector/ramjet mode transition interval was put forward.In considering the reference flight trajectory of a certain mission, the reasonable mode transition interval in condition of Ma=2.6±0.1 flight velocity and 11.7~12.9 km flight height was resulted.
